Parents of the world are divided into two groups. But corporations don’t wait and implant. American company Three Square Market, Swedish company Epicenter, Belgian company Newfusion are already using chips. The employees of these companies can come to work without any badges and let-passes. A chip implanted in the hand contains all the data necessary. It will help open the door, buy a Coke and go online.

Passive chips

What chips are there?

Passive chips are implanted into animals and people for medical purposes. It is made in order to collect body status data and read the information encrypted on the chip. Only special scanner can do it. These chips are like the ones that are attached to goods and don’t let them be taken away from the store. It is not possible to track such devices with satellites.

Active chips have their own ID number and a battery. They store different information and are able to transfer it in a real time mode. Satellites see such chips.

From one side we will tell right away that it is bad to trace people. For the other side are we sure, that such information won’t help save someone’s life or protect a child from a criminal?

There are over 10 000 people suffering from epilepsy that already used implanted devices. As soon as seizure starts a chip sends electrical signals putting out the seizure.

And if a person with a chip is still an unusual phenomenon, then the animals are chipped very actively. Here is data of EliteDogs: over the past decade, more than 25 million animal chips have been sold in the world.

Such popularity of devices is understandable. First, the problem of missing pets is solved. The chip will have all the necessary information about the animal and its owner, which will help to quickly deliver the "fugitive" home. Secondly, the chip will help prevent theft of expensive thoroughbred animals.
